Convoy of Hope: Hands of Hope

Tuesdays listed - 6:30p.m. to 8:30 p.m.

Hands of Hope is a community service opportunity that allows volunteer work in Springfield, Mo., where our World Distribution Center is located at 330 S. Patterson Ave. Each Tuesday evening from 6:30 to 8:30, volunteers help sort, pack, count and label items that are distributed throughout the world.

Ozarks Food Harvest: Hunger Heroes

Thursdays - 6:00p.m. to 9:00p.m.

Volunteers make it possible for Ozarks Food Harvest to feed 30,000 individuals each and every week. Become a Hunger Hero by donating your time! In a typical three-hour Sort & Repack session at the O’Reilly Center for Hunger Relief in Springfield, you will help provide more than 300 meals.

MSU Campus Garden

Tuesdays and Thursdays - 3:30p.m. to 5:30p.m.

The MSU Campus Garden mission is to serve as a sustainable and educational resource that integrates public affairs through fostering experiential relationships with the Campus and Springfield community, while providing organic produce to students, faculty, and staff.
